>   On reboot, the guest had a kernel panic and locked. "Kenel panic - not
> syncing: Fatal exception in interrupt". I cannot get the guest to start
> anymore. Do I wait for another testbuild and try again? Or is there another
> way to approach recovering the guest?

I'm not an arch user. Having said that, it should still be possible
for you to bring up the boot loader screen, and boot from your
previous kernel. Failing that, I understand the arch installation iso
is fairly feature rich. If yes, you should be able to use that as a
rescue disk, mount your guest's partition(s), and downgrade the kernel
that way. In the future, if you're going to make big changes to your
guest like a new kernel, take a snapshot. If things go bye-bye, you
restore the snapshot, and you're back to where you started. One of the
beauties of VirtualBox.
